OPENING: Board of Directors, Riverside State Park Foundation.

Currently, the Riverside State Park Foundation is considering applicants who have skills and experience in: FUNDRAISING (including sponsorships), EVENT PLANNING AND COORDINATION, and/or LEADERSHIP. We’re looking for people with high energy, a sense of urgency to accomplish endeavors, and a desire to give back to Riverside State Park. The foundation is a 501C3 nonprofit corporation.  Using financial donations and community volunteer hours we advocate for and make enhancements to Riverside State Park so that it can remain wild and accessible for existing and future generations.

All directors are expected to attend monthly meetings, volunteer a minimum of 40 hours per year, serve on a committee, and take part in outreach activities. Riverside State Park Spokane River Scenic Hike Jan 1st 2022

First day hike guided by Park staff and volunteers from the Riverside State Park Foundation. Participants will hike along the beautiful Spokane River and work their way back to the trailhead, passing by the remains of the historic Civilian Conservation Corps camp at Seven Mile.

Round Trip: ~2 miles.
